Transaction 56ec8d8ef4695340e72a736395a12cf4fc5a23d7595f8533b886f4983e57c881

2 Input
2 Outputs
  • 56ec8d8ef4695340e72a736395a12cf4fc5a23d7595f8533b886f4983e57c881:0
  • value  29995652
    address  3KRzAnHZhYF71kCFHRtajKsfnpQMCqEmDq
  • 56ec8d8ef4695340e72a736395a12cf4fc5a23d7595f8533b886f4983e57c881:1
  • value  10724472
    address  391nM12f3v2vbeeqJcD3tmEcGT8xFMQ82H